The rules against sharing illegal content, including pirated software or counterfeit items, safeguard the integrity and reputation of an online server by preventing illegal activities that could lead to legal repercussions. When a community explicitly prohibits such actions, it signals its commitment to legality and ethics, enhancing trust among users. This helps maintain a positive image and can attract responsible members who adhere to community standards .
Privacy protection rules are crucial for maintaining trust, as they assure users that their personal information remains confidential. Such rules encourage participation by ensuring members feel secure that their identity and data are respected, leading to increased engagement. Without these protections, users might be hesitant to participate fully, fearing privacy breaches, which can otherwise degrade trust and discourage interaction .
Adherence to Discord Community Guidelines alongside server-specific rules is vital as it ensures compliance with broader platform policies while addressing unique community needs. This duality requires moderators to balance enforcement, ensuring global standards are met without stifling community-specific interactions. It influences moderation by requiring nuanced understanding and application of rules, fostering a legal and ethical user environment conducive to growth and harmony .
Channel-specific guidelines are effective as they cater to the unique purpose and audience of each channel, ensuring relevance and appropriateness of content. Benefits include better-organized discussions, as users know what to post where, reducing off-topic conversations. However, challenges arise in enforcement and user compliance, as users might unintentionally or intentionally ignore specific guidelines, requiring consistent moderation and communication to maintain order .
Implementing rules about respectful communication and prohibiting derogatory language helps create a positive online community environment by ensuring that interactions are civil, inclusive, and supportive. Such rules prevent conflicts and harassment, making members feel safe and valued, thus encouraging participation and engagement. This aligns with the principles of treating others as one wants to be treated and maintaining a respectful atmosphere .
Prohibiting server raids is significant as such activities disrupt community operations and violate ethical standards by infringing on members' rights to engage in peaceful interactions. This rule aligns with maintaining ethical standards by preventing malicious intent and ensuring a safe environment for all users. Raids can lead to chaos, spamming, and a breakdown of trust, essential elements in preserving community integrity .
Enforcing rules against false information can be challenging due to difficulties in verifying information and potential resistance from users who spread such content. These challenges can be addressed by promoting reliable sources, having clear verification processes, and educating community members about critical thinking and fact-checking. Providing transparent enforcement policies helps maintain trust and integrity, ensuring the community remains informed and reliable .
Rules against self-promotion and solicitation prevent oversaturation of self-interested content that can disrupt community focus and reduce the perceived value of interactions, as members might feel exploited or spammed. These rules encourage more genuine engagement, fostering a sense of shared purpose and balanced dynamics, where contributions are appreciated for their relevance and communal benefit rather than personal gain .
Rules against sharing graphic or disturbing content are vital in preserving the emotional safety of community members by preventing exposure to harmful or triggering material. This ensures an environment where members feel comfortable and protected, positively influencing their overall experience and willingness to participate. Such restrictions help maintain community standards that respect users' well-being and foster a supportive atmosphere .
Moderating discussions on sensitive topics such as politics or religion can either support community cohesion by preventing divisive debates or stifle diversity of thought if overly restrictive. Effective moderation helps balance open dialogue with respect for diverse opinions, thereby strengthening community ties. However, if not managed properly, it could lead to polarization or discourage participation out of fear of censorship .
